Organic Farming: Principles and Transition to Sustainable Production

Organic farming is an agricultural approach that aims to cultivate crops and raise livestock using natural and sustainable methods, without the use of synthetic pesticides, fertilizers, genetically modified organisms (GMOs), or growth hormones. It is based on a holistic perspective, taking into account the interconnections between soil health, plant growth, animal welfare, and ecosystem sustainability.

The principles of organic farming are centered around promoting soil fertility and biodiversity, enhancing ecological balance, and minimizing pollution and waste. Farmers who practice organic agriculture prioritize the use of organic inputs, such as compost, cover crops, and crop rotation to maintain soil fertility and enhance natural nutrient cycling. They also employ natural methods to control pests and diseases, such as companion planting, trap crops, and beneficial insects.

The transition from conventional farming to organic farming requires a shift in mindset and a willingness to embrace new practices and techniques. It involves an understanding of the long-term benefits of organic farming for both the environment and human health, as well as the potential challenges and limitations that may arise during the transition period. Farmers need to acquire knowledge and skills in organic production methods, soil management, and pest control, and may need to make investments in infrastructure and equipment.

Despite the initial challenges, the transition to organic farming offers numerous advantages. Organic farming methods promote soil health and fertility, improving the ability of the soil to retain water, nutrients, and carbon, leading to increased crop productivity and resilience to climate change. Organic farming also reduces the risk of pesticide residues in food and water, enhances biodiversity and wildlife habitat, and contributes to the conservation of natural resources. Moreover, organic produce is in high demand among consumers who prioritize sustainable and healthy food choices, offering farmers the opportunity to access premium markets and obtain better prices for their products.

Principles of Organic Farming

Organic farming is based on a set of principles that guide sustainable agricultural practices. These principles prioritize environmental sustainability, animal welfare, and the production of high-quality, nutritious food. The key principles of organic farming include:

1. Ecological Balance: Organic farming promotes biodiversity, aiming to create a balanced ecosystem that supports a variety of plants, animals, and beneficial insects. Crop rotation, green manures, and biological pest control methods are employed to maintain ecological balance on organic farms.

2. Soil Health: Organic farmers prioritize the health of soil, recognizing it as a vital resource for sustainable agriculture. They focus on improving soil fertility through techniques such as composting, cover cropping, and the use of natural fertilizers. By building healthy soils, organic farmers enhance the nutritional content of their crops and reduce the need for synthetic inputs.

3. Animal Welfare: Organic farming places a strong emphasis on ensuring the well-being of animals. Organic livestock are raised in humane conditions that allow them to exhibit natural behaviors, such as grazing on pasture and access to outdoor areas. Animal feed must also meet organic standards, prohibiting the use of genetically modified organisms and synthetic growth promoters.

4. Prohibition of Synthetic Inputs: Organic farming strictly prohibits the use of synthetic chemicals, including pesticides, herbicides, and synthetic fertilizers. Instead, organic farmers rely on natural inputs like compost, crop rotation, and beneficial insects to manage pests and maintain soil fertility. This helps to minimize the environmental impact of agriculture and reduce the presence of harmful chemicals in the food system.

5. Traceability and Transparency: Organic farming promotes traceability and transparency in the production process. Organic farmers are required to maintain detailed records of their practices, including the sources of inputs and the methods used. Organic products are also subject to third-party certification, providing consumers with assurance that the products meet the standards of organic farming.

6. Sustainability: The overarching principle of organic farming is to promote sustainability in all aspects of agricultural production. This includes minimizing the use of non-renewable resources, conserving water and energy, and reducing greenhouse gas emissions. By adopting sustainable practices, organic farming aims to protect the environment and ensure the long-term viability of agricultural systems.

By adhering to these principles, organic farming offers a holistic approach to agriculture that prioritizes environmental and social responsibility. Organic farmers strive to produce food in a way that is beneficial for the planet, animals, and human health.

Use of Natural Inputs

Organic farming emphasizes the use of natural inputs to enhance soil fertility, control pests and diseases, and promote overall plant health. These inputs are derived from natural sources, such as plant and animal waste, compost, and minerals.

Compost

Compost is one of the key natural inputs used in organic farming. It is created through the decomposition of organic matter, such as crop residues, animal manure, and kitchen scraps. Compost improves soil structure, adds nutrients, and enhances microbial activity, leading to healthier and more productive plants.

Cover Crops

Cover crops are another important natural input in organic farming systems. These are planted between cash crops to protect the soil from erosion, build soil organic matter, and fix nitrogen. Common cover crops include legumes like clover and vetch, which have the ability to convert atmospheric nitrogen into a form that can be used by plants.

Cover crops also provide habitat for beneficial insects, reducing the need for synthetic pesticides.

Natural Minerals and Amendments

Organic farmers rely on natural minerals and amendments to provide essential nutrients to their crops. These can include rock powders, such as granite dust or phosphate rock, which slowly release nutrients over time. Other amendments, like gypsum, can help improve soil structure and drainage.

Biodiversity Conservation

Biodiversity conservation is a key aspect of organic farming, as it aims to protect and enhance the variety of plant and animal species in agricultural ecosystems. Organic farming practices promote biodiversity through various means, including the use of crop rotation, the promotion of natural pest control, and the preservation of natural habitats.

Benefits of Biodiversity Conservation in Organic Farming

Conserving biodiversity in organic farming systems offers numerous benefits:

Benefits Description
Enhanced Ecosystem Services By maintaining diverse plant and animal communities, organic farms can provide a range of ecosystem services such as natural pest control, pollination, and nutrient cycling.
Resilience to Climate Change A diverse ecosystem is more resilient to climate change impacts, as it can adapt and adjust to changing conditions. This improves the long-term sustainability of organic farming systems.
Improved Soil Health Organic farming practices that promote biodiversity, such as the use of cover crops and crop rotation, contribute to improved soil health and fertility. This is essential for sustainable agricultural production.
Conservation of Genetic Resources Organic farms often prioritize the use of heirloom and traditional crop varieties, preserving genetic diversity and preventing the loss of valuable genetic resources.

Biodiversity Monitoring and Management

Monitoring biodiversity is essential for effective conservation and management efforts. Organic farms can implement biodiversity monitoring programs to track the presence and abundance of different species, as well as assess the overall health of the ecosystem. This allows for targeted conservation actions and the identification of potential threats.

Management practices, such as the creation of wildlife-friendly habitats and the protection of wetlands and water bodies, can further enhance biodiversity conservation efforts in organic farming systems. Additionally, organic farmers can actively participate in community-led initiatives and collaborate with local conservation organizations to promote biodiversity conservation beyond their own farm boundaries.

Overall, biodiversity conservation is a fundamental principle of organic farming, leading to more sustainable and resilient agricultural systems. By preserving and promoting biodiversity, organic farmers contribute to the conservation of natural habitats, enhance ecosystem services, and ensure the long-term viability of agriculture.

Principles of Sustainable Production

Sustainable production is based on several key principles. First and foremost is the principle of organic certification, which ensures that the farming practices meet specific standards of sustainability. Secondly, sustainable production focuses on the use of natural inputs such as compost, green manures, and biological control methods to improve soil fertility and manage pests and diseases.

Another important principle is crop rotation and diversification. By rotating crops and introducing different species into the farming system, farmers can prevent the buildup of pests and diseases, reduce soil erosion, and enhance nutrient cycling.

Water conservation is also a critical aspect of sustainable production. Methods such as drip irrigation and rainwater harvesting can be used to minimize water usage and ensure efficient water management.

Finally, sustainable production emphasizes the importance of resource conservation and waste reduction. This can be achieved through practices such as recycling organic waste, using renewable energy sources, and minimizing the use of packaging materials.
